前因:
几个好友用sakura frp开了个小服自己消磨时间玩,服务器版本1.12.2
服务端为贪婪整合包1.35.2.118.x
玩家客户端为1.35.2.118.0
使用sakura frp,用的高级流量节点,现在游戏阶段到中后期。出现了半天内5个人合计游玩时间22个小时消耗了30G节点流量的情况,平均下来差不多1名玩家1小时要消耗1.4G流量。流量消耗异常快速,我(玩家)这边开了流量监控发现网络从服务器下载数据从26k/s到1.2M/s速度不等。在刚刚两个人玩的时候发现了流量消耗异常的可能原因:
当时情况:
我在原地挂机,流量监控显示我的网络使用率在26k/s到150k/s,消耗正常,但是突然间流量消耗飙到了1.2M/s,并且持续了一两秒,同时我也发生了卡顿。同一时刻,服务器里的另一名玩家(正语音连麦玩)正传送去了暮色,进行了区块的加载。
猜想:
玩家A会在玩家B跑图/加载区块的时候从服务器接收到玩家B的区块数据,使得服务器分别发送了区块数据给两名不同的玩家,同时玩家A的区块数据也被发送到玩家B处。两个人就共发送了两份A的数据,两份B的数据,占用量翻倍,导致 frp流量消耗异常,并且使得服务器网络资源占用量过大。
按这个思路想,今天四个人同时在线的时候就是相当于16个人在服务器内
全员7人都在线的时候就是相当于传输49人份的流量,节点流量直接蒸发
请问是什么插件/服务器设置/mod会导致的情况?
在网上找了一圈没有找到相应的问题,求助各路大神
几个好友用sakura frp开了个小服自己消磨时间玩,服务器版本1.12.2
服务端为贪婪整合包1.35.2.118.x
玩家客户端为1.35.2.118.0
使用sakura frp,用的高级流量节点,现在游戏阶段到中后期。出现了半天内5个人合计游玩时间22个小时消耗了30G节点流量的情况,平均下来差不多1名玩家1小时要消耗1.4G流量。流量消耗异常快速,我(玩家)这边开了流量监控发现网络从服务器下载数据从26k/s到1.2M/s速度不等。在刚刚两个人玩的时候发现了流量消耗异常的可能原因:
当时情况:
我在原地挂机,流量监控显示我的网络使用率在26k/s到150k/s,消耗正常,但是突然间流量消耗飙到了1.2M/s,并且持续了一两秒,同时我也发生了卡顿。同一时刻,服务器里的另一名玩家(正语音连麦玩)正传送去了暮色,进行了区块的加载。
猜想:
玩家A会在玩家B跑图/加载区块的时候从服务器接收到玩家B的区块数据,使得服务器分别发送了区块数据给两名不同的玩家,同时玩家A的区块数据也被发送到玩家B处。两个人就共发送了两份A的数据,两份B的数据,占用量翻倍,导致 frp流量消耗异常,并且使得服务器网络资源占用量过大。
按这个思路想,今天四个人同时在线的时候就是相当于16个人在服务器内
全员7人都在线的时候就是相当于传输49人份的流量,节点流量直接蒸发
请问是什么插件/服务器设置/mod会导致的情况?
在网上找了一圈没有找到相应的问题,求助各路大神
这种情况感觉只可能是编程不规范之类的问题导致的…建议多次尝试确定问题具体的触发条件(到底是区块加载就有问题还是只是前往暮色有问题,etc)
首先问一下你的服务端核心是什么?据我所知1.12.2有不少支持forge的服务端,可尝试更换核心(请记得备份)查看问题是否解决
其次如果更换核心问题仍存在请尝试二分法测试插件/mod(请单独开一个存档)进行测试,之后去除有关mod等即可
首先问一下你的服务端核心是什么?据我所知1.12.2有不少支持forge的服务端,可尝试更换核心(请记得备份)查看问题是否解决
其次如果更换核心问题仍存在请尝试二分法测试插件/mod(请单独开一个存档)进行测试,之后去除有关mod等即可
kuzuanpa 发表于 2022-1-4 22:52
这种情况感觉只可能是编程不规范之类的问题导致的…建议多次尝试确定问题具体的触发条件(到底是区块加载就 ...
服务器用的是是JVM虚拟机,核心是从forge安装器里下载下来的,版本forge-1.12.2-14.23.5.2855
另外刚刚测试过了,同一世界,我这边跑图,另外两个人也是数据传输量激增,并非单独我这边的问题
更换核心的办法我晚点尝试一下
59967115 发表于 2022-1-4 23:16
服务器用的是是JVM虚拟机,核心是从forge安装器里下载下来的,版本forge-1.12.2-14.23.5.2855
另外刚刚测 ...
是mc都得用jvm虚拟机…有好些核心优化比forge官方核心好一些,可以去试试
以及一个严重问题,你这个forge版本存在log4j漏洞(请参阅bbs右上角那个公告栏里的玩意),请立即升级到.2859或.2860版本
贪婪这个包毫不夸张的说 连单机都高延迟
可能是模组太多的原因 数据包太大
如果你有买流量的这钱 不如花个二三百租台服务器
可能是模组太多的原因 数据包太大
如果你有买流量的这钱 不如花个二三百租台服务器